married Oct. 4, 1905 to Elizabeth G. Butler. Had fourteen children.
********************
Glasco Sun, Cloud County, Kansas, Sept. 10, 1953:
Funeral Rites For Harry Daniel Pilcher
Funeral services were held Wednesday morning at 9 o'clock at St. Paul's Catholic church at Delphos for Harry Daniel Pilcher, who died at St. Joseph hospital, Concordia, Sept. 6, 1953. Father Moeder was the officiant. Pallbearers were Lloyd Willars, Roy Gates, Paul Butler, John Butler, Millard Keener, and Pearl Davis. Interment was in St. Mary's cemetery at Glasco with McDonald Funeral home in charge.

Born Sept. 23, 1882, in Cloud county, he had resided in the county most of his life. Surviving are his widow, Elizabeth G. Pilcher, Delphos, and the following children: Edward H., Delphos; Mrs. Mabel Clarkson, Chandler, Okla.; Maurice W., Snyder, Texas; Harold, Marshall, Texas; Esther Pilcher and Edna Pilcher, San Diego, Calif.; Ray, Kansas City, Mo.; Lewis R. King Salmon, Alaska; Don, Hickman Mills, Mo.; Ronald, Mishawka, Ind.; and Harlan D., Delphos. Also surviving are two sisters, Mrs. Grace Pearson and Mrs. Chloe Louthan, Glasco, and the following brothers, Frank, Humboldt, Kansas; Lester, and Ray, Glasco; W.M. Pilcher, Millard, Neb.;Gaylord of Miltonvale, Kansas.
